Moving container costs from Jacksonville, FL to Mobile, AL

Moving containers from Jacksonville, Florida, to Mobile, Alabama, cost between $957 and $2,972. The container gets dropped at your door and you load it at your own pace. U-Haul gives you 3 days to load and PODS gives you up to 30. Once you're done, the company handles all the transportation. If you need extra time, storage in Jacksonville runs about $70/month.

Take a look at moving container pricing by home size from Jacksonville to Mobile:

  • Studio apartment / 1 bedroom: $957 - $1,706
  • 2 - 3 bedrooms: $1,178 - $2,443
  • 4+ bedrooms: $1,545 - $2,972

What other costs come with moving containers?

  • Moving labor: Containers are self-loaded, so many people hire hourly help for the heavy lifting. moveBuddha data shows two movers for about five hours runs around $638 in Jacksonville, FL. Compare the best labor-only movers nationwide
  • Added contents protection: If you want stronger coverage than the default liability, full-value protection is the upgrade to consider. Most providers charge 1% - 2% of your shipment value, roughly $500 - $1,000 for $50,000 in contents.
  • Storage: After the first month, rental fees average $68 per month for a small 7- to 8-foot container and $137 per month for a larger 12- to 16-foot unit.
  • Access: If you anticipate needing to access items while in storage, confirm there's a facility conveniently located near your Mobile, AL, destination before booking.

Every price below reflects an actual quote from a moveBuddha reader planning a Florida to Alabama move in the past 90 days. Our pricing data is drawn from 1,500+ monthly data points across our vetted mover network and refreshed every month.

Pro tip: Before ordering moving containers, take a careful inventory of everything you're moving. A typical 1-bedroom home weighs around 3,000 pounds and fits in a single container starting at $957. Underestimating and needing 1 - 2 additional containers can push your total to $1,178 - $2,443, so getting your count right upfront saves you from a costly surprise.

Moving truck rental costs from Jacksonville, FL to Mobile, AL

Renting a moving truck for the 403-mile move from Jacksonville, Florida, to Mobile, Alabama, costs between $364 and $1,020, before these typical add-ons:

  • Fuel for the drive: $117 - $134
  • Daily insurance: $27/day
  • Equipment rentals: $6 - $18
  • Jacksonville daily rental rate: $19 - $39
  • Per-mile fee beyond your free allowance: $0.59 - $0.89
Home sizeTypical truck size
Studio / 1 bedroom10 - 12 ft
2 - 3 bedrooms15 - 17 ft
4+ bedrooms20 - 26 ft (typically requires diesel)

These are typical moving truck rental costs from Jacksonville to Mobile based on home size:

  • Studio apartment / 1 bedroom: $364 - $675
  • 2 - 3 bedrooms: $408 - $850
  • 4+ bedrooms: $496 - $1,020

Pro tip: Truck rental pricing for a move from Jacksonville to Mobile starts at $364 - $1,020, but that number does not tell the whole story. Fuel ($117 - $134) , overnight lodging ($137/night), meals, and equipment rentals are all separate. Plan for an additional $600 - $1,200 on top of your base rate to cover those costs.

What other costs come with rental trucks?

  • Gas: Fuel adds $117 - $134 for the 403-mile drive, depending on whether your rental truck runs on gas or diesel.
  • Moving labor: You'll handle the heavy lifting unless you bring in help. Two movers in Jacksonville, Florida, for about 5 hours typically costs around $638.
  • Additional insurance: Supplemental damage protection adds roughly $30 per day to your rental cost.
  • Lodging: The 403-mile drive typically calls for 2 - 3 overnight stops at around $137 per night, adding $274 - $410 in hotel costs total.
  • Equipment: Dollies, furniture pads, and vehicle tow gear are almost always billed separately. These extras typically add between $46 and $274.

Freight trailer costs from Jacksonville, FL to Mobile, AL

Freight trailers are well suited for larger moves from Jacksonville, Florida, to Mobile, Alabama, when you want to do the loading yourself without having to drive a massive vehicle. The trailer is delivered, you pack it up, and the carrier handles the long haul.

What sets freight trailers apart is the pay-for-what-you-use pricing model. Each additional foot of trailer space you occupy adds to the cost. Overall pricing for a move of this size and distance typically lands around $952 and $1,918.

Take a look at freight trailer costs based on home size for moves from Jacksonville to Mobile:

  • Studio apartment / 1 bedroom: $879 - $1,565
  • 2 - 3 bedrooms: $952 - $1,918
  • 4+ bedrooms: $1,300 - $2,497

Pro tip: Freight trailers come with a 4-foot loading ramp, which can be a challenge with bulky furniture. With 8 feet of vertical space available, stacking efficiently often requires a ladder and a plan. Since you're billed per linear foot, packing tight can make a real difference in your final cost.

What other costs come with freight trailers?

  • Demand cycles: Trailer costs climb during peak moving season, especially from mid-May through mid-September when demand is at its highest.
  • More space: You're billed only for the linear feet you use, but underestimating your inventory means paying for extra space, typically around $68 - $137 more per foot.
  • Moving labor: Freight trailers don't include loading crews. Two movers in Jacksonville, Florida, for about five hours typically runs $638.

What size moving truck do I need for this route?

Rental trucks generally range from 10 to 26 feet. A 15- to 17-foot truck covers most 2-bedroom moves, while a smaller 10- to 12-foot truck works for a studio or 1-bedroom. Homes with 3 or more bedrooms usually need a 20- to 26-foot truck, and anything that size typically runs on diesel rather than gas.
